Visual Studio support of C++11 is pretty weak (or maybe more accurately
'spotty') in VS2010, and this will be virtually unchanged in the next
version. On the plus side what is there (rvalue references, auto) is
nice to have. On the downside what is missing is really sad (varaidic
templates, range for, the full set of C++11 type traits, the new unicode
string types and literals, initializer lists, and a few others I can't
remember easily)


It has lambdas. That's already a HUGE plus, imo more important than most other features.
